The Key Features of Restaurant Management Software
Before diving into the specifics of restaurant POS systems, let's first explore the essential features to consider when searching for the best restaurant management software.
1. Point of Sale Integration A restaurant's point of sale (POS) system is the central hub of its operations. The best restaurant management software seamlessly integrates with your POS system, providing a unified platform for order processing, payment handling, and customer data management.
2. Inventory Management Efficient inventory management is crucial for controlling costs and minimizing waste. Look for software that offers real-time inventory tracking, low-stock alerts, and the ability to set reorder points. This feature can help you optimize your supply chain and reduce food spoilage.
3. Table and Reservation Management For restaurants that accept reservations or manage seating arrangements, a robust reservation and table management system is essential. The software should allow customers to book tables online, track reservation history, and efficiently assign tables to diners.
4. Employee Scheduling and Payroll Scheduling staff shifts and managing payroll can be time-consuming tasks. Restaurant management software should offer tools to automate these processes, ensuring accurate pay for employees and efficient staffing.
5. Reporting and Analytics Data-driven decision-making is a cornerstone of successful restaurant management. The best software should provide comprehensive reporting and analytics, including sales reports, customer feedback analysis, and financial performance insights. This information can guide strategic decisions and improve overall efficiency.
6. Mobile Accessibility In today's fast-paced environment, having mobile accessibility is essential. Choose software that allows you to monitor and manage your restaurant operations from anywhere, ensuring you stay connected even when you're on the move.
The Power of Restaurant POS Systems
Among the various types of restaurant management software, POS systems deserve special attention. A restaurant POS system, short for "point of sale," is a sophisticated solution that combines various functions into a single platform. Let's explore the key benefits and features of restaurant POS systems.
Streamlined Order Processing
A restaurant POS system simplifies the order-taking process, allowing staff to enter orders quickly and accurately. This reduces the risk of errors, ensures that orders are transmitted promptly to the kitchen, and speeds up service.
Inventory Control POS systems provide real-time inventory tracking, helping you keep tabs on stock levels and ingredient usage. This feature is vital for maintaining consistency in menu offerings and minimizing food waste.
Payment Handling Efficient payment processing is crucial for customer satisfaction. Restaurant POS systems enable various payment options, including credit card transactions, mobile payments, and split checks, making it convenient for diners to settle their bills.
Customer Relationship Management POS systems often include customer relationship management (CRM) features that allow you to track customer preferences, dining history, and contact information. This data can be used for personalized marketing campaigns and improving the overall customer experience.
Staff Management Restaurant POS systems streamline employee management by tracking hours worked, processing payroll, and managing shifts. This helps ensure that your staff is paid accurately and that labor costs are kept in check.
